Trashbone as a Supporting Typeface in Multi-Font Systems
Many businesses use a multi-font system to add variety while maintaining cohesion. Trashbone works beautifully as an accent font in such systems. For instance, you might use a clean, modern sans serif font for your main body text and pair it with Trashbone for headlines or section titles.
This approach allows you to enjoy the best of both worlds—readability and expressiveness. Just make sure the other fonts you choose complement Trashbone’s bold, rugged style. Avoid clashing styles like overly cursive or soft script fonts unless you're going for a contrasting effect intentionally.

Trashbone and Commercial Font Licensing for Business Owners
Before downloading any font, including Trashbone, it’s essential to understand commercial font licensing. Depending on your usage—such as printing on merchandise, embedding in digital downloads, or using in client projects—you may need specific permissions. Always review the licensing terms to ensure compliance and avoid legal issues down the road.
Licensing also affects scalability. If you plan to expand your product line or launch a new campaign, confirm that your Trashbone license supports those plans. Investing in the right license ensures you can grow without limitations.
